Rear
1. Check that the fuel tank is full; the radiator coolant and engine oil are at specified levels; and the spare tire, jack, and tools are in their designated positions. The vehicle must be on a level surface.2. Measure the rear toe-in with a toe-in gauge, and determine if it meets the specifications.
3. If the specification is not met, loosen the rear lateral link jam nuts.
4. Turn the lateral link adjuster to adjust.
NOTICE: One turn of the link changes toe 0.12 inch (3 mm)
5. Repeat for the other side.
6. Tighten the lateral link jam nuts to the specified torque.
Tightening torque: 54-72 ft. lbs. (74-98 Nm)
